Since the first meeting at the Royal George Hotel in Feb 06 , the Sunshine Coast Blues Club has provided members & visitors with a simple & successful recipe. The regular audience is always there by 8pm to see the Blues Club “House Band” start the night with a set of blues favourites. Al Hensley (piano) & Bob Lee (double bass) enjoy the opportunity to present some lesser known & seldom performed blues to a receptive audience. Al’s encyclopaedic knowledge of the blues, plus his willingness to share his knowledge, makes each performance an education for club members. The house band is rounded out with Aaron Giffin on guitar, Joanne Lee on drums & Fabio Brecciaroli joining in on blues harp.
The Nambour Blues Club has quietly established itself as a welcome event on the first Thursday of each month. The combination of dependable quality music from the house band & the regular performers, plus the unexpected & surprising contributions from guest jammers, makes for a great night of Blues in Nambour.

The Etchells Australian Winter Championship will be conducted off Mooloolaba from 9-12 June 2011. The annual Championship attracts the best Australian & New Zealand one-design class sailors to compete in seven race series. Previous winners of the series include America's Cup, Olympic class, Sydney-Hobart race winners & class World Champions.
The sailors enjoy travelling to Queensland to compete in the warm June winds blowing off Mooloolaba. The sailors usually encounter not only high-quality competition but also challenging sailing conditions. The Mooloolaba Yacht Club venue is well set up to host the Etchells fleet with good facilities, great hospitality & immediate access to the competition waters.

The 10km course hugs the Pumicestone Passage Marine Park from Bell's Creek at Golden Beach to Bulcock Beach and then around the Caloundra Headland taking in the spectacular scenery at Kings Beach & Shelly Beach before finishing at Moffat Beach.
